Stuff the Bus! August 5-7
Stuff the Bus is a Moore County Communities in Schools (CIS) initiative aimed at providing school supplies to children in the community who may or not have the proper supplies needed to be successful in school.
The weekend of August 5-7 offers a great opportunity for members of the community to contribute to the drive because it is tax free weekend on school supplies! Among the most needed items for children entering kindergarten through 12th grade are pencils, notebook paper, back backs and folders to keep assignments organized. Each store has a list available for each grade provided by the Moore County teachers.
The CIS Board of Directors is thankful for the many people from different organizations and businesses who will donate their time to collect school supplies at Wal-Mart and Staples. Volunteers will be stationed at both entrances from 8 a.m. until 5 p.m on Aug. 5 and 6 and from 12 to 5 p.m. on Aug. 7, which coincides with the tax-free weekend. Shoppers are encouraged to pick up an extra item or two during their regular back to school shopping to add to the “Stuff the Bus” shopping carts located at the doors.
The mission of Communities in Schools is to empower students to stay in school, learn and prepare for life, a mission that “Stuff the Bus” is instrumental in helping CIS achieve.
